Opinion Poll 2024: BJP expected to win 10 of 11 Lok Sabha seats in Chhattisgarh

In the 2019 Lok Sabha elections, the BJP won nine out of 11 seats with a vote share of 50.7 percent

As per the survey, the NDA is expected to record a vote share of 57 percent

The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) may win 10 out of a total of 11 Lok Sabha seats in Chhattisgarh while Congress may win just one seat, according to News18's Mega Opinion Poll.

As per the survey, the NDA is expected to record a vote share of 57 percent while the Congress may secure a vote share of 37 percent.

Chhattisgarh has eleven Lok Sabha seats in its kitty, including Bastar, Bilaspur, Durg, Janjgir-Champa, Kanker, Korba, Mahasamund, Raigarh, Raipur, Rajnandgaon and Sarguja.

BJP recently announced the names of all 11 people contesting from Chhattisgarh. The list includes Chintamani Maharaj (Sarguja), Radheshyam Rathia (Raigarh), Kamlesh Jangde (Janjgir-Champa), Sushri Saroj Pandey (Korba), Tokhan Sahu (Bilaspur), Santosh Pandey (Rajnandgaon), Vijay Baghel (Durg), Brijmohan Agarwal (Raipur), Roop Kumari Choudhary (Mahasamund), Mahesh Kashyap (Bastar) and Bhojraj Nag (Kanker).

The Congress party, on the other hand, announced the names of six candidates contesting from the Chhattisgarh in the upcoming general elections. The names include former Chhattisgarh chief minister Bhupesh Baghel (Rajnandgaon), Shivkumar Dahariya (Janjgir-Champa), Jyotsana Mahant (Korba), Rajendra Sahu (Durg), Vikas Upadhyay (Raipur), Tamradhwaj Sahu (Mahasamund).

Looking back at the 2019 and Lok Sabha results

In the 2019 Lok Sabha election, the BJP won nine seats with a vote share of 50.7 percent, while the Congress registered victory on two seats, receiving a vote share of 40.9 percent.

The saffron party had bagged ten seats in the 2014 general election with a vote share of 48.7 percent.
